What it studies

Condition

  • Stomatitis

Interventions

  • Drug: Dexamethasone mouthwash
  • Drug: Datopotamab Deruxtecan (Dato-DXd) — also filed as Datroway

Primary outcome

what the primary-completion date above is the date OF
Incidence and severity of Dato-DXd treatment-emergent grade ≥ 2 stomatitis in patients receiving prophylactic dexamethasone mouthwash within first 12 weeks of study treatment
measured From date of first dose of study treatment until 12 weeks after date of first dose of study treatment
